Bernanke: Obama Unemployment Numbers 'Out of Sync'
American Thinker ^ | 3/28/2012 | William Tate

Posted on 03/28/2012 8:02:45 AM PDT by NMRed

Declining jobless numbers, sprouting lately from the Obama administration like so many spring crocuses, have left even the Chairman of the Federal Reserve puzzled over figures that are "out of sync" with the overall economy.
